Rejuvenate Tired, Heavy-looking Eyes

An eyelid lift, also known as blepharoplasty, rejuvenates the upper eyelids, lower eyelids, or both. By removing excess skin, repositioning fat, and refining underlying tissues, the procedure smooths puffiness, reduces sagging, and restores a more open eye appearance. For some patients, it can even improve peripheral vision obstructed by drooping lids. An eyelid lift enhances the natural contours around your eyes, helping you look more awake, confident, and aligned with how you feel without dramatically changing your facial expressions.

Best Candidates for an Eyelid Lift

An eyelid lift is ideal for individuals who want to address visible signs of aging around the eyes and feel their appearance no longer reflects their energy. During your consultation, our surgeons evaluate your eyelids, vision concerns, skin quality, and health to determine if this procedure aligns with your goals.

If you identify with any of the following concerns, you may be a strong candidate for an eyelid lift:

  • Excess upper eyelid skin creating a hooded look
  • Puffy under-eye bags caused by displaced fat
  • Drooping upper lids that impair peripheral vision
  • Fine lines and laxity around the eyelids
  • A tired or aged appearance despite adequate rest

Types of Eyelid Lift

Upper Eyelid Lift

An upper eyelid lift focuses on correcting sagging skin, excess fat, and heaviness along the upper eyelids that can make your eyes look tired or impair your peripheral vision. By removing and reshaping these tissues along natural creases, this procedure restores a smoother, more open eyelid contour. The result is a refreshed, alert appearance.

Lower Eyelid Lift

A lower eyelid lift addresses puffiness, under-eye bags, and loose skin that can create shadows and a perpetually fatigued appearance. Through the precise repositioning of fat and tightening of the lower lid, this surgery reduces bulging, smooths the transition between the eyelid and cheek, and diminishes fine lines, helping you achieve a rested, bright-eyed look.

Your Complete Eyelid Lift Experience

1. Consultation

During your consultation, you’ll meet with our surgical team to discuss your concerns, goals, and what you hope to achieve with an eyelid lift. Your surgeon will examine your eyelids, skin quality, and facial anatomy, and may evaluate whether drooping lids are affecting your vision. You’ll review your treatment options, ask questions, and explore whether upper, lower, or combined eyelid surgery is right for you.

2. Surgery

Dr. Campbell or Dr. Thayer will begin by mapping the precise incision lines along your natural eyelid creases or just beneath the lower lash line. You’ll receive local anesthesia with sedation or general anesthesia. For the upper eyelids, your surgeon removes excess skin, trims fat, and refines the muscle to open the eye area. For the lower eyelids, displaced fat is repositioned to smooth bags and tighten skin. Once the adjustments are complete, the incisions are closed.

3. Recovery

After your eyelid lift, you can expect mild swelling, bruising, and temporary tightness around your eyes for a few days. You’ll be advised to use cold compresses, keep your head elevated, and avoid strenuous activity for at least a week. Most of your bruising and puffiness will improve within 7 to 10 days, allowing you to return to work or social activities shortly after. Your stitches are typically removed within a few days, and any incision lines continue to fade over time.

Eyelid Lift FAQs:

How Long Do Results From an Eyelid Lift Last?

You can expect eyelid lift results to last many years. While the natural aging process continues, most patients can maintain a more youthful, refreshed eye appearance for a decade or more. Maintaining healthy skin habits, avoiding smoking, and protecting your eyes from excessive sun exposure can help prolong your results.

Will an Eyelid Lift Change the Shape of My Eyes?

An eyelid lift aims to enhance your natural appearance. The goal is to remove or reposition excess tissue so your eyes look more open and awake without creating an unnatural or “pulled” look. Your surgeon will tailor the procedure to preserve your natural contours.

Can an Eyelid Lift Improve My Vision?

If sagging upper eyelid skin is blocking your field of view, an eyelid lift can help restore clearer peripheral vision. By lifting droopy lids, the procedure removes visual obstructions, allowing you to see more comfortably while also improving the appearance of your eyes.

Is There Noticeable Scarring From an Eyelid Lift?

Incisions are placed within natural skin folds or along the lower lash line, making scars minimally visible once healed. Over time, these incision lines typically fade and become difficult to detect. Proper skincare and sun protection can further optimize healing.
